What visual elements defined the 2013 Roblox logo?

The 2013 Roblox logo was characterized by its distinct, horizontally oriented wordmark featuring a bold, slightly skewed sans-serif typeface, often rendered in a vibrant red color. It embraced a flatter, more modern design aesthetic compared to its earlier, more three-dimensional or blocky predecessors. This logo presented a clean, streamlined appearance, making it easily recognizable and adaptable across various digital platforms. It represented a significant visual step towards a more contemporary brand identity for Roblox, signaling its evolving presence in the online gaming world.

How long was the 2013 logo in use by Roblox?

The 2013 Roblox logo was in official use for approximately four years, from its introduction in 2013 until it was replaced by a new design in January 2017. How does the 2013 logo compare to current Roblox branding?

The 2013 Roblox logo appears quite different from the current Roblox branding, which primarily features the iconic 'blox' square icon and a more rounded, approachable wordmark. The 2013 logo was a word-only mark with a distinct skewed text, lacking the separate geometric symbol that is now central to Roblox's identity. Current branding aims for simplicity and versatility, reflecting Roblox's status as a comprehensive metaverse platform. The evolution showcases a move from a traditional logotype to a more abstract, globally recognizable brand mark. The current look is more minimalist and adaptable to various digital interfaces, emphasizing the platform's modular nature and vast potential.

How Did the 2013 Roblox Logo Differ From Its Predecessors?

Before 2013, Roblox's logos had a more playful, sometimes blocky or bubble-letter style, reflecting a younger, more nascent brand. The previous logos often incorporated more dimensionality, perhaps with bevels or gradients that were popular in early 2000s web design. The 2013 logo marked a decisive shift towards a sleeker, more professional, and less cartoonish appearance. It moved away from the literal block-like imagery, opting for a clean, bold text-based design that suggested a maturing platform. This visual evolution was crucial for Roblox as it aimed to appeal to a broader audience, moving beyond just children to include older teens and young adults who appreciated the burgeoning game development tools available. This pivot mirrored a broader trend in digital branding towards minimalist design. The shift was not just aesthetic; it was a signal of Roblox's growing ambition and its emergence as a serious player in the online gaming landscape.
